MONDAY, NOV. 22

READING

Family Literacy: Thanksgiving Tales

 

Students will enjoy leading this family literacy activity. It involves asking family members to write a paragraph about what they are thankful for. Then the student will read it aloud at Thanksgiving. Funny? Touching? Surprising? Sad? Families will cherish these tributes and add to them from year to year. Snack: hot turkey sandwich with turkey, mashed potatoes, gravy, two pieces of bread, and milk


Supplies: half-sheets of writing paper and pen or pencil for each person



TUESDAY, NOV. 23
WRITING
Family Writing Fun: Thanksgiving Word Game

 

Here's some vocabulary and spelling practice for the whole family. You'll be amazed how many words you can "fish" out of this two-word prompt, "Thanksgiving Feast."

WEDNESDAY, NOV. 24
MATH
Measurement: Let's Triple the Stuffing Recipe!


Practice cooking skills along with multiplication by tripling a traditional Thanksgiving stuffing recipe, and then eating the results!

Snack: a portion of the stuffing, plus - what else? - cranberry juice


Supplies: onion, butter or margarine, dry bread cubes, salt, pepper, poultry seasoning, ground sage, water or chicken broth
